    Synopsis
    The few survivors of a deserted city, sometime in the near future, are left with no water or food but somehow manage to survive. In a hospital, a lonely scientist, Foteini, is helping a patient with amnesia to recover. She also meets an actor named Aias (Ajax) – who often visits his sick sister – and becomes romantically involved with him. Foteini is swept away by love; Aias, however, is unprepared for such strong emotions. Their separation brings Foteini to the house of the amnesiac, and he takes care of her, up to the moment that she discovers a photo of hers among his things. In the meantime, Aias brings his sister back home from the hospital. While it is getting darker, with clouds gathering in the sky, Foteini and Aias wander the city and meet in the rain.

    Press Release
    August in Athens. A time to escape. The summer is coming to an end. In the city center, the residents of a threestorey apartment building are preparing to get away for a few days. Through the eyes of a 17-year-old burglar who breaks into empty apartments, we catch a glimpse of the “dark side”, people’s hidden desires; we violate the secrets of the main characters and wait to see whether dreams become reality. Three apartments, three parallel stories, three takes on the daily life of a handful of people and the miracles they pray for. – Thessaloniki International Film FestivalRead More »
